Deep Knowledge Reasoning Guided Disease Prediction.

Yuanzhi Liang,Haofen Wang,Wenqiang Zhang
DOI: https://doi.org/10.1109/smc53654.2022.9945606
2022-01-01
Abstract:Disease prediction, which aims to predict possible future diseases for patients, is a fundamental research problem in medical informatics. Many studies have proposed the introduction of external knowledge to enhance deep learning models which have achieved good results, but as most of these studies only consider using single-hop relationship information from knowledge graphs or simply introduce partial knowledge graphs, fail to effectively mine knowledge paths to understand the relationships between diseases. To this end, we propose a new approach, which uses existing medical knowledge graphs for multi-hop reasoning to guide the self-attention based transformer model for disease prediction. Specifically, we design a reinforcement learning algorithm to perform path reasoning in the knowledge graph to obtain explicit disease progression paths and fusion them with the original Electronic Health Records (EHR) data. After embedding we capture the implicit relationships between the deep knowledge and the original EHR information through several transformer encoders based on the self-attention mechanism to better extract features. At the same time, multi-hop knowledge is more interpretable than single-hop knowledge in terms of disease prediction. Experimental results on the real-world medical dataset MIMIC-III show the superiority of the proposed approach compared to a series of state-of-the-art baselines. 1 1 The code has been uploaded to https://github.com/15536385781/DKRDP
What problem does this paper attempt to address?